The Piano Sonata in F major, Hob. XVI/9, L.3, also called a divertimento, [1] was written before [1] (perhaps in ) [2] by Joseph Haydn. The 1st and 3rd movements are used as the 1st and 5th movements respectively of the Piano Trio in F major, Hob. XV/ The Minuet of the 2nd movement is also used as the Minuet of the 4th movement of.

Haydn piano sonatas Divertimenti, H. II, 23, F major; arr. File Number VIII/b Title Page Transcription V. N / Haydn F. / Divertimento / in F. / 2 Violini / Viola / Violone [probably library page rather than title page] Physical Description 18cm X 13cm. 9 p. Photocopy of MS parts. Publishing Information None Notes Source: Monastery of Melk, Lower Austria.
